Transaction 7989a51d9780fa2a723c7231c13b748eae1470e7ac40267da2035732ef51ea0b

59 Input
2 Outputs
  • 7989a51d9780fa2a723c7231c13b748eae1470e7ac40267da2035732ef51ea0b:0
  • value  40591137
    address  3747JcMVpYSm9nEjKSPP2EJAJmvtvAsmhe
  • 7989a51d9780fa2a723c7231c13b748eae1470e7ac40267da2035732ef51ea0b:1
  • value  234999
    address  bc1qe6uwxfg8r0xpdsawc3x6efawg0gcrq8swmhjavm8ehchjcmn9prqwyx47j